Toggle Navigation
Click
Movie
Movies
TV Shows
People
Otowa Hoshino
Share
Known For (Movies)
70
%
Kuchisake-onna vs Kashima-san
Previous slide
Next slide
Otowa Hoshino | Click Movie | Click Movie